Information We Process
On-Device Content You Choose to Use in the Apps
- Clipboard: The clipboard widget reads clipboard entries locally to display your history and facilitate pasting. Clipboard data is processed on-device and is not transmitted to our servers.
- Photos & Videos: If you choose to display media, the App reads only the items you select or the folders you grant access to.
- Documents: If you link folders or files for quick access or preview, the App reads only the content necessary to show file names, metadata, or previews.
- Bookmarks & App Launcher: We store the links and configuration you provide in local app storage or files under your user profile.
- Default Browser Switcher: The App writes system-default browser settings with your consent and does not read your browsing history.
- Daily Quote / Online Content: If enabled, the App may fetch quotes or metadata from online sources. Requests typically include only standard network headers and do not identify you personally.
- Countdowns & Focus Timer: Timers, schedules, and labels are stored locally.
- System Switches: Toggles (e.g., Wi‑Fi, brightness, etc.) act on your device settings and do not transmit content to us.
- Screen Capture & Contextual Data:
- Screenshot Feature: If you use the manual "Screenshot" tool, the App captures a static image of the selected screen area. This is not a continuous screen recording; it is a one-time capture triggered exclusively by the user.
- Calendar & Reminders Descriptions: When you describe or refer to your Calendar events or Reminders in the chat, the App processes these text descriptions to provide contextual AI assistance.
AI Features (OpenRouter and Google Gemini)
Some Apps provide AI chat, rewriting, or summarization features through our integration with the OpenRouter API, which may route requests to AI models provided by Google Gemini. When you choose to use these features, we process only the data needed to complete your request.
- What may be sent off-device: User-initiated content, including: (1) Text prompts and descriptions of your Calendar/Reminders; (2) Static screenshots manually captured by you using the App's screen capture tool. These items are sent to OpenRouter to fulfill your specific request.
- How data is transmitted: AI requests are transmitted via the OpenRouter API, which may route the request to Google Gemini or another model provider selected for the feature.
- Purpose: To generate and return AI responses, and where necessary to maintain service reliability, prevent abuse, and debug failures.
- No sale / no ad profiling by us: We do not sell AI input/output data and do not use your AI content to build advertising profiles.
- Third-party processing: Requests are transmitted to OpenRouter, which may route them to Google Gemini. OpenRouter and Google are responsible for processing data under their respective terms and privacy policies. By using AI features, you instruct us to send your submitted content to these providers to fulfill the request.
- OpenRouter and its model providers process this data for real-time inference. We do not store your screenshots or chat content on our own servers beyond the active session, and we do not use this data for training third-party models or any purposes other than responding to your current query.
- User consent: Before any AI request is sent, the App informs you that your input will be transmitted to a third-party AI provider and requires your confirmation before transmission.
- Sensitive data warning: Please avoid submitting highly sensitive personal information unless strictly necessary for your intended use.
